package sidecar
|
|
|
|
import (
|
|
"context"
|
|
"fmt"
|
|
|
|
"github.com/btcsuite/btcd/btcec/v2/ecdsa"
|
|
"github.com/lightninglabs/lndclient"
|
|
"github.com/lightningnetwork/lnd/keychain"
|
|
"github.com/lightningnetwork/lnd/lnwire"
|
|
)
|
|
|
|
// SignOffer adds a signature over the offer digest to the given ticket.
|
|
func SignOffer(ctx context.Context, ticket *Ticket,
|
|
signingKeyLoc keychain.KeyLocator, signer lndclient.SignerClient) error {
|
|
|
|
// The ticket needs to be in the correct state for us to sign it.
|
|
if ticket == nil || ticket.State < StateOffered {
|
|
return fmt.Errorf("ticket is in invalid state")
|
|
}
|
|
|
|
// The ticket also needs to have a signed offer.
|
|
offer := ticket.Offer
|
|
if offer.SignPubKey == nil || offer.SigOfferDigest != nil {
|
|
return fmt.Errorf("offer in ticket is not in expected state " +
|
|
"to be signed")
|
|
}
|
|
|
|
// Let's sign the offer part of the ticket with our node's identity key
|
|
// now.
|
|
offerDigest, err := ticket.OfferDigest()
|
|
if err != nil {
|
|
return fmt.Errorf("error digesting offer: %v", err)
|
|
}
|
|
rawSig, err := signer.SignMessage(ctx, offerDigest[:], signingKeyLoc)
|
|
if err != nil {
|
|
return fmt.Errorf("error signing offer: %v", err)
|
|
}
|
|
wireSig, err := lnwire.NewSigFromECDSARawSignature(rawSig)
|
|
if err != nil {
|
|
return fmt.Errorf("error parsing raw signature: %v", err)
|
|
}
|
|
ecSig, err := wireSig.ToSignature()
|
|
if err != nil {
|
|
return fmt.Errorf("error parsing EC signature: %v", err)
|
|
}
|
|
ticket.Offer.SigOfferDigest = ecSig.(*ecdsa.Signature)
|
|
|
|
return nil
|
|
}
|
|
|
|
// VerifyOffer verifies the state of a ticket to be in the offered state and
|
|
// also makes sure the offer signature is valid.
|
|
func VerifyOffer(ctx context.Context, ticket *Ticket,
|
|
signer lndclient.SignerClient) error {
|
|
|
|
// The ticket needs to be in the correct state for us to verify it.
|
|
if ticket == nil || ticket.State < StateOffered {
|
|
return fmt.Errorf("ticket is in invalid state")
|
|
}
|
|
|
|
// The ticket also needs to have a signed offer.
|
|
offer := ticket.Offer
|
|
if offer.SignPubKey == nil || offer.SigOfferDigest == nil {
|
|
return fmt.Errorf("offer in ticket is not signed")
|
|
}
|
|
|
|
var offerPubKeyRaw [33]byte
|
|
copy(offerPubKeyRaw[:], ticket.Offer.SignPubKey.SerializeCompressed())
|
|
|
|
// Make sure the provider's signature over the offer is valid.
|
|
offerDigest, err := ticket.OfferDigest()
|
|
if err != nil {
|
|
return fmt.Errorf("error calculating offer digest: %v", err)
|
|
}
|
|
sigValid, err := signer.VerifyMessage(
|
|
ctx, offerDigest[:], offer.SigOfferDigest.Serialize(),
|
|
offerPubKeyRaw,
|
|
)
|
|
if err != nil {
|
|
return fmt.Errorf("unable to verify offer signature: %v", err)
|
|
}
|
|
if !sigValid {
|
|
return fmt.Errorf("signature not valid for public key %x",
|
|
offerPubKeyRaw[:])
|
|
}
|
|
|
|
return nil
|
|
}
|
|
|
|
// SignOrder adds the order part to a ticket and signs it, adding the signature
|
|
// as well.
|
|
func SignOrder(ctx context.Context, ticket *Ticket, bidNonce [32]byte,
|
|
signingKeyLoc keychain.KeyLocator, signer lndclient.SignerClient) error {
|
|
|
|
// The ticket needs to be in the correct state for us to sign it.
|
|
if ticket == nil || ticket.State < StateRegistered {
|
|
return fmt.Errorf("ticket is in invalid state")
|
|
}
|
|
|
|
// The ticket also needs to have a signed offer.
|
|
offer := ticket.Offer
|
|
if offer.SignPubKey == nil || offer.SigOfferDigest == nil {
|
|
return fmt.Errorf("offer in ticket is not signed")
|
|
}
|
|
|
|
// Add the bid order's nonce to the order part of the ticket now.
|
|
if ticket.Order == nil {
|
|
ticket.Order = &Order{}
|
|
}
|
|
ticket.Order.BidNonce = bidNonce
|
|
ticket.State = StateOrdered
|
|
|
|
// Let's sign the order part of the ticket with our node's identity key
|
|
// now.
|
|
orderDigest, err := ticket.OrderDigest()
|
|
if err != nil {
|
|
return fmt.Errorf("error digesting order: %v", err)
|
|
}
|
|
rawSig, err := signer.SignMessage(ctx, orderDigest[:], signingKeyLoc)
|
|
if err != nil {
|
|
return fmt.Errorf("error signing order: %v", err)
|
|
}
|
|
wireSig, err := lnwire.NewSigFromECDSARawSignature(rawSig)
|
|
if err != nil {
|
|
return fmt.Errorf("error parsing raw signature: %v", err)
|
|
}
|
|
ecSig, err := wireSig.ToSignature()
|
|
if err != nil {
|
|
return fmt.Errorf("error parsing EC signature: %v", err)
|
|
}
|
|
ticket.Order.SigOrderDigest = ecSig.(*ecdsa.Signature)
|
|
|
|
return nil
|
|
}
|
|
|
|
// VerifyOrder verifies the state of a ticket to be in the ordered state and
|
|
// also makes sure the order signature is valid.
|
|
func VerifyOrder(ctx context.Context, ticket *Ticket,
|
|
signer lndclient.SignerClient) error {
|
|
|
|
// The ticket needs to be in the correct state for us to verify it.
|
|
if ticket == nil || ticket.State < StateOrdered {
|
|
return fmt.Errorf("ticket is in invalid state")
|
|
}
|
|
|
|
// The ticket also needs to have a pubkey in the offer and needs to be
|
|
// signed. We don't need to verify the signature again, the provider
|
|
// wouldn't sign the order if the offer itself isn't valid.
|
|
offer := ticket.Offer
|
|
if offer.SignPubKey == nil || offer.SigOfferDigest == nil {
|
|
return fmt.Errorf("offer in ticket is not signed")
|
|
}
|
|
|
|
order := ticket.Order
|
|
if order == nil || order.SigOrderDigest == nil {
|
|
return fmt.Errorf("order in ticket is not signed")
|
|
}
|
|
|
|
// The nonce shouldn't be empty either.
|
|
if order.BidNonce == [32]byte{} {
|
|
return fmt.Errorf("nonce in order part of ticket is empty")
|
|
}
|
|
|
|
var orderPubKeyRaw [33]byte
|
|
copy(orderPubKeyRaw[:], ticket.Offer.SignPubKey.SerializeCompressed())
|
|
|
|
// Make sure the provider's signature over the order is valid.
|
|
orderDigest, err := ticket.OrderDigest()
|
|
if err != nil {
|
|
return fmt.Errorf("error calculating order digest: %v", err)
|
|
}
|
|
sigValid, err := signer.VerifyMessage(
|
|
ctx, orderDigest[:], order.SigOrderDigest.Serialize(),
|
|
orderPubKeyRaw,
|
|
)
|
|
if err != nil {
|
|
return fmt.Errorf("unable to verify order signature: %v", err)
|
|
}
|
|
if !sigValid {
|
|
return fmt.Errorf("signature not valid for public key %x",
|
|
orderPubKeyRaw[:])
|
|
}
|
|
|
|
return nil
|
|
}
